Deploying VoIP onto the Wi-Fi infrastructure has created scale
challenges for the enterprise. Specifically, adding mobile devices to
the network along with existing devices often pushes conventional
controller-based systems beyond their user count limit. When VoIP moves
to the Wi-Fi infrastructure, coverage needs to be improved so that a
signal is sustained as a user moves through the enterprise. That means
more access points. Again, the enterprise often hits the access point
limitation of a conventional controller-based solution. Finally, users
have a tendency to move across a building and even across the campus. If
these calls are using the Wi-Fi infrastructure, the mobility domain
cannot have seams because these seams tend to cause dropped calls. A
wireless network built on multiple physical controllers imposes seams
and creates small mobility domains.

Along with scale, VoIP over Wi-Fi demands high reliability. vWLAN
achieves greater reliability by separating the user's call from the
control information about the call. Even if there is an interruption in
the control information, the user's call is not interrupted. With
conventional controller-based solutions, an interruption in the control
plane means a dropped call.
Delivering a consistent level of service for VoIP can be a challenge,
particularly for a distributed enterprise with multiple locations. vWLAN
solves this problem by supporting centralized control in the data
center. vWLAN can operate as a private or public cloud solution. Control
and management is liberated from the LAN as an access point anywhere in
the networked world can be part of a vWLAN solution. vWLAN can even
support layer 3 roaming for users entering the network from third party
access points. This level of flexibility allows for consistent VOIP
service across separate Wi-Fi networks.
